Teen model accuses Tyga of sending 'uncomfortable' messages

Image

Press Trust of India Los Angeles
An aspiring teen model-singer Molly O'Malia has accused rapper Tyga for sending her "uncomfortable messages" online.

The 14-year-old model, joined by her lawyer Gloria Allred, claimed that Kylie Jenner's boyfriend had sent her unwanted messages online, reported Us magazine.

According to her Tyga, 26, first contacted her on Instagram.

"I knew who he was but I was surprised that he was contacting me. I thought that it could possibly be about my music, but he did not mention that in his initial communication with me," O'Malia said.

"He asked me to FaceTime three times, but I did not do it. Because of my discomfort with why he wanted to communicate with me I quickly stopped responding to him. It's crazy how so much can come out of nothing," she added.
 

Tyga, meanwhile, has denied the allegations.
